The state government informed us today (Friday) of its decision that, as of next Monday, attendance at Hessian universities will in principle be permitted again under certain conditions. Comprehensive distance and hygiene measures remain a prerequisite. In principle, however, online teaching will continue to have priority.

According to our initial assessment, the University of Kassel got off to a good start in the digital semester under what are known to be difficult conditions. In recent weeks, courses have been designed for an initially digital semester, and the infrastructure has been created. Students and lecturers have adapted to these teaching formats as far as possible. Conversion of individual courses from online teaching to face-to-face teaching should therefore be planned well in advance. A complete return to face-to-face teaching is not possible for the time being anyway, because does not have the necessary space for this as long as the hygiene regulations apply.

We welcome the prospect of being able to permit further face-to-face events in the foreseeable future. In which form and when we will make this possible will be discussed and prepared by the Presidential Board on the basis of the ordinance, the general conditions at our university, and the hygiene standards that continue to apply - also in consultation with the departments.

I therefore ask you to wait for further information from the university management regarding an expansion of face-to-face teaching. Until then, the regulations outlined in the FAQ apply.
